Digital Communications & Channels Officer
[Employer hidden — view at passion-project.co.uk] is hiring a Digital Communications & Channels Officer to manage digital channels, monitor performance, and improve digital experiences. Salary: £26,699 - £28,650 per annum. Location: Lilleshall National Sports Centre, Telford (Dual based). Temporary contract up to 12 months.
The Opportunity
As Digital Communications & Channels Officer, you will play a vital role in ensuring our digital channels are consistent, high-quality, and member focused. You’ll monitor performance, maintain platform standards, and provide insight that helps shape how we communicate and engage. This is a great opportunity for someone who enjoys combining data, detail, and creativity to improve digital experiences, while working collaboratively across a purpose-driven organisation.
Main responsibilities
- Monitor and analyse activity across digital communication channels, identifying trends, risks, and opportunities
- Produce regular insight reports, sharing clear and actionable recommendations with stakeholders
- Support content publishing and scheduling, ensuring accuracy, consistency, and brand alignment
- Maintain high standards across all platforms through proactive housekeeping and content management
- Identify, log, and coordinate resolution of technical issues and platform bugs
- Ensure effective tagging, categorisation, and governance across digital channels
- Provide proofreading and quality assurance to ensure all communications are clear, accurate, and accessible
- Act as a key contact for colleagues, supporting teams to deliver effective digital engagement
About you
- A passion for delivering high-quality, inclusive digital experiences that put members and audiences first
- Experience of working with digital communication channels, platforms, or content management systems
- The ability to analyse data and engagement metrics, using insight to inform decisions and improve performance
- Excellent written communication skills, with a strong focus on accuracy, clarity, and tone of voice
- Strong organisational skills, with the ability to manage multiple priorities and meet deadlines
- A proactive, solutions-focused approach to improving processes, platforms, and ways of working
- The ability to build positive, collaborative relationships and support colleagues across teams
- An interest in sport, community, or membership organisations (desirable)
